What Is Drishti Satellite and Why Is It Unique?
Drishti is an advanced earth observation satellite developed by GalaxEye. It is described as the world’s first OptoSAR satellite. This technology combines optical imaging with synthetic aperture radar.
As a result, the satellite can capture images through clouds, darkness, and extreme weather. Traditional satellites often fail under such conditions. Drishti solves this limitation.

Launch and Technology Milestone
Drishti was launched as part of a commercial mission aboard a SpaceX rocket. This highlights global collaboration in the space industry. The satellite’s OptoSAR system integrates two imaging methods into one platform.
Therefore, it ensures continuous data capture without disruption. This is particularly valuable for defense, agriculture, and disaster management.
How OptoSAR Technology Changes Earth Observation
Continuous Monitoring Capability
Unlike traditional systems, Drishti does not rely solely on sunlight. Radar imaging works independently of lighting conditions. As a result, the satellite delivers 24/7 monitoring.
Improved Accuracy and Data Reliability
By combining optical and radar inputs, the system reduces blind spots. This leads to higher accuracy in mapping and surveillance. Consequently, decision making becomes faster and more reliable.
